Lynnwood Mayor joins Community Transit Board

community transit board

Snohomish County, Wash., January 20, 2022 – Lynnwood Mayor Christine Frizzell has been selected to a two-year term on the Community Transit Board of Directors. Community Transit grants 12 surplus vehicles to local nonprofit groups

community transit surplus vehicles

Snohomish County, Wash., January 11, 2022 – Community Transit awarded 12 surplus vehicles to local nonprofit organizations at its board of directors meeting last Thursday. These groups will use the vehicles to provide transportation support for people all throughout Snohomish County.
